- 博客(4)
- 资源 (12)
- 收藏
- 关注
原创 扩展fastjson的SimplePropertyPreFilter,以过滤不需要序列化的属性
java应用在进行系统间通信时,经常会使用json格式进行数据传输交换。利用alibaba fastjson(本文使用的是1.2.46),对象与json字符串的相互转换非常的便利。但是,在对对象进行json序列化时,经常会出现以下的场景:对象的类是一个与数据库表相关的业务实体类,如以下实体类:public class DiagramEntity { private String name;...
2018-04-27 13:04:58 3324
原创 基于mina的短连接组件以及与spring、spring boot的集成
尽管各类标准的系统间交互组件已经非常流行,但采用自定义报文、基于原生socket进行系统间数据交互的模式依然存在。原生socket在做一般的测试性开发时,确实能简便的达成目标。但在做企业应用时,若是在报文交互的需求上,再增加关于传输状态、处理策略等实际需求时,则显得吃力。mina作为高性能开源网格框架,其功能相当丰富。尽管本文的短连接需求从实现上来看,使用mina作为核心,显得大材小用,但是,从实...
2018-04-25 20:00:54 3943
原创 spring集成Thymeleaf,模板页面中调用类的静态成员
在spring框架内使用Thymeleaf时,按照官方文档的说明,在模板内会使用SpEL(spring expressionlanguage)代替OGNL,即可以使用前者约定的一系列表达式。关于SpEL的说明,已经有很多的说明,官方的可见此页面。本文是对其中“T”操作符(说明见此)实践的示例,由T()表达式的使用,我们使用Thymeleaf模板引擎时,在html页面中能够使用类的静态成员。
2018-04-18 18:26:10 5499 2
原创 [昨日调试]Named query not known: Employee.findByName
又是拿到一个三方的前置应用,在使用前一篇《[昨日调试]在本地运行三方公司开发的maven项目》的方案做好依赖包的非仓库本地化后,idea内使用mvn clean package -DskipTests,开始生成war包,一切顺利。然后开始进系统(localhost:port/login.on),输入完用户名、密码,点击登录,然后系统跳转到含有本文标题的错误页面:Named
2018-04-17 15:33:21 1079
基于mina的短连接组件
2018-04-25
阿里巴巴Java开发手册(终极版)
2017-09-28
如何在spring中等价配置得到原本由jndi配置实现的数据源
2017-09-13
python3爬虫程序需要的三个库
2017-02-22
Win7 x64下android开发调试平台的基础搭建
2016-06-28
mod_wsgi-windows-4.4.12
2015-10-03
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人